Couples of Reddit, what's the most unromantic thing that's happened between the two of you that actually is a stronger indication of love than others might think?

Middle of a rip roaring fight before we were married. We were screaming at each other so loudly we frightened my 150 lb dog, who knocked a 40oz glass of water on to my brand new iPhone.

My now husband stopped at looked at my now soaked $600 phone, bolted to the kitchen and came out with a bowl of rice. After powering off my phone and putting it in the bowl, he went to the dog and apologized for our angry yelling frightening him.

We fight much more maturely these days and he won my heart forever in that moment. Stupid angry, both of us behaving like children and he was able to step out of it and focus on shit that was important. Namely my sweet old man dog.

My dog loved him to the end. Five years married now and it’s the best decision I have ever made. He’s my partner through and through.
